Prime Minister Narendra Modi hailed the Democratic Alliance’s (NDA) resounding victory in the Bihar elections, asserting that the state had rejected the poison of caste-based politics spread by the opposition parties.
Attacking the RJD-Congress alliance at a gathering at Surat Airport in Gujarat, PM Modi said, “Over the past two years, these ‘jamanati’ (bailed out) and ‘naamdaaar’ leaders in Bihar have been spreading the poison of caste-based politics. However, the people of Bihar rejected casteism in the elections."
He also slammed the RJD-Congress duo of repeatedly attacking Bihar Chief Minister Nitish Kumar and the Election Commission, saying that they were spreading an atmosphere of hate. Despite this, all sections of the public unanimously voted for the NDA, he said.
“In constituencies with a strong Dalit influence – 38 seats – NDA emerged victorious in all of them. This is a huge rejection by the Dalit community of those who tried to divide them. They spread a lot of lies, but the Dalit community rejected them," he added.
‘Muslim League Maoist Congress’
Prime Minister Modi said the people had completely rejected the ‘Muslim League Maoist Congress (MMC)’, repeating his remarks from the Bihar victory speech. He said a significant faction of old Congress leaders who had worked under Indira Gandhi and Rajiv Gandhi were deeply upset with Rahul Gandhi’s (naamdaar) antics.
“They fail to comprehend why their party lost. So they have chosen an easy excuse—sometimes blaming the EVM, sometimes blaming the Election Commission, sometimes blaming the SIR. This game of excuses may sustain them for a few days, but in the long run, their cadre will not accept it," he added.
